On Thu, 24 Apr 2003, Michael Barnes wrote:

> I've been trying to get a web page going with PmWiki.  I've been playing
> with setting it up on my local machine with fair results.  The web site I
> have available is a hosted site, and my only access is via FTP.  I tried
> sending the files there from my local Linux machine and ran into a problem.
> The site I am using apparently does not allow files that begin with a ".",
> like the "/wiki.d/.flock" and the "/.cvsignore" files, and of course
> everything errors out when I try to access the page.
> 
> Any ideas on how to get around this?

Those files don't need to be transferred.  PmWiki will create a new
.flock file on the remote system when it is run, and the .cvsignore
file can be, well, ignored.  :-)
